Fun With Paradiddles!

This is a simple alternative way to play the paradiddle pattern as a beat using the toms, kick, and snare drum. The pattern is played between your right foot and the snare (left hand). It works great for metal, rock and punk style playing as it has a ferocious and busy vibe to it.

Heat It Up

A snare drum warmup that focuses on diddles. The same general pattern throughout, each measure adds one more diddle to the pattern. A great warmup but also a great way to improve diddles.
